For kicks over 50 yds Bailey was terrible. Most of his career misses are from 47 yds and up. He didn't have a great camp. Maher on the other hand has a very strong leg and accuracy has been stellar during camp. His 75 percent career accuracy in the CFL equals Bailey's 75 percent accuracy for us last year. It might turn out to be a very good move especially considering the millions of cap savings it entails. 3.3 million right now and 10 million over the next three years.

Maybe they noticed something on his kick velocity/trajectory in camp and were concerned he was never going to be like the Bailey pre-injury again.

In addition to the groin thing that messed him last yr, he had also had several run ins with back problems the past few years. Combine that with his cap charge, and maybe they just decided it was best to move on.

Parcells was one of those that pretty much believed once a kicker started going bad, he was done (especially if it was in his head at all)
